Can you get pregnant two days after insemination?
While it is possible to get pregnant two days after insemination, it is not the most likely time for conception to occur. The most fertile time during a woman's menstrual cycle is typically the days leading up to and including ovulation, which usually happens around day 14 of a 28-day cycle.
